Campaigning intensifies in poll bound areas of 28 assembly seats in Madhya Pradesh

In Madhya Pradesh, campaigning has intensified in poll bound areas of 28 assembly seats. Senior leaders and star campaigners are holding election rallies. All these seats will be voted on November 3, while election results will come on November 10.<br />'' <br />''All the political parties have put their full strength in the election campaign in Madhya Pradesh. Chief Minister Shivraj Singh Chauhan is leading the campaign with Union ministers Narendra Singh Tomar, Faggan Singh Kulaste and Prahlada Patel on the BJP side, while former Chief Ministers Kamal Nath, Digvijay Singh, Sachin Pilot and Kantilal Bhuria addressing rallies for Congress candidates.<br />'' <br />''<span style="color: #222222;">Meanwhile, Joint Chief Electoral Officer Mohit Bundas informed that so far, liquor, vehicles, cash and other materials worth Rs 19 crore have been recovered in 28 assembly constituencies of the state. On the other hand, a total of 348 sensitive areas have also been identified in 28 assembly constituencies. Out of these maximum 159 are in Morena, 81 in Gwalior and 40 are in Bhind district.</span><br />

Campaigning intensifies in poll bound areas of 28 assembly seats in Madhya Pradesh

In Madhya Pradesh, campaigning has intensified in poll bound areas of 28 assembly seats. Senior leaders and star campaigners are holding election rallies.<br />''<br />''All these seats will go to polls on November 3, while the results will come on November 10.<br />''<br />''AIR correspondent reports, the real contest in Madhya Pradesh is in Gwalior Chambal region, because 17 out of 28 seats belong to this area, so the full thrust of BJP and Congress is in this area.<br />''<br />''Prominent leaders are paying special attention to the Gwalior Chambal region. Being part of Bundelkhand, Bahujan Samaj Party and Samajwadi Party also have a significant influence in this area.<br />''<br />''Therefore, the election has become interesting in many seats. The BJP needs only 9 seats to save its government, while the Congress will have to win all 28 seats only then it can come to the position of forming the government.<br />''<br />''<span style="color: #222222;">At the same time, for parties like BSP and SP, this election is an opportunity to show their strength. </span><br />
